Though PEEK is increasing penetration across various sectors, high price of PEEK compared to other plastics remains a key challenge, according to a Grand View Research report

 

Rapid industrialisation in Asian and Latin American countries, and growing demand from sectors such as automotive, packaging, medical, electrical & electronics, etc is driving the global polyether ether ketone (PEEK) market, which is expected to reach $765.7 million by 2020, according to a new study by Grand View Research Inc. The global PEEK demand is expected to reach 7,562.7 tonnes by 2020 - growing at a CAGR of 8.4 percent from 2014 to 2020 – from 4,320 tonnes in 2013.

Shift towards reducing overall weight of automobiles by substituting metals with high performance plastics is expected to drive the global polyether ether ketone market over the forecast period. Stringent regulations particularly in the US and Europe to minimise fuel consumption by improving fuel efficiency have prompted PEEK adoption across the automotive industry. “Superior performance features have also contributed towards its increasing penetration across medical, food, semiconductors, aerospace and industrial sectors. High price of PEEK compared to other plastics is expected to remain a key challenge for market participants,” said Grand View Research in a press release.

Glass filled emerged as the leading PEEK product and accounted for 47.6 percent of total market volume in 2013. The growth in demand for glass filled PEEK, which is widely used across electrical & electronics and industrial applications, is expected to be fuelled by the growing electrical & electronics industry in Asia Pacific in coming years. Carbon filled PEEK is expected to witness the highest growth of 8.8 percent from 2014 to 2020 on account of its increasing application base across clinical and aerospace industries.

“PEEK is majorly used for industrial applications which accounted for 27.6% of total market volume 2013. Stringent environment regulations for packaging are expected to drive PEEK demand for industrial applications. In addition, rapid industrialisation rates in Asian and Latin American countries are also expected to have a positive impact on the market growth over the forecast period,” added the Grand View Research report.

Strong shift in trend towards replacing metals with high performance plastics in the US and Europe will drive the demand for PEEK from automotive segment, which is expected to witness the highest growth of 8.9 percent from 2014 to 2020.

Medical and aerospace application segments are also expected to witness significant growth. Currently, polyether ether ketone is majorly used as an efficient product for spinal surgeries in medical industry. In aerospace industry, PEEK is used as a raw material for new generation passenger aircrafts.

Europe emerged as a leading regional market and accounted for 55.6 percent in 2013. Favourable regulatory scenario coupled with presence of major PEEK manufacturers is likely to drive the regional market in the near future. “Asia Pacific is expected to witness the highest growth of 15 percent from 2014 to 2020. Positive outlook on regional automotive industry is expected to drive the regional market over the forecast period,” said the report.

Goodyear Tire & Rubber Co is planning to spend $550 million on a new tire plant in Mexico, a person familiar with the matter said, the latest in a string of investment pledges in the country's booming auto sector.

The Goodyear plant, which will begin operations in 2017, will produce tires primarily for the domestic market, said the person, who declined to be named as the investment was not yet public. The company is expected to announce the investment at a joint event with the government on Friday in Mexico City, the person said. Goodyear spokesman Eduardo Arguelles declined to comment.

The investment comes shortly after automakers Toyota , Ford and Volkswagen unveiled major expansion plans in Mexico, taking advantage of Mexico's low wages, free trade agreements and proximity to the United States.

Last week, Toyota said it would spend $1 billion on a passenger car plant, and Ford said it would spend $2.5 billion on engine and transmission operations. German Volkswagen said last month it will invest about $1 billion to expand its vehicle assembly plant in Mexico's Puebla state.

Evonik’s new 100,000 tonnes/year butadiene (BD) unit in Antwerp, Belgium, is in the start-up phase, a company spokesman said on Tuesday.

“Our butadiene unit in Antwerp is not operational yet. We are now in the start-up phase. We aim to start the production soon,” the spokesman said without elaborating further.

The new BD unit had been planned to come online some time during the second quarter of 2015.

There is much interest among European BD market players as to when exactly this and two other new BD units will come onstream this year to determine supply and demand balances.

Although the market is currently constrained by supply issues, these are resolving and the outlook for any structural improvement in demand is flat.

The status of OMV's new capacity BD unit in Burghausen, Germany, is unclear – production here is planned also for the second quarter, while MOL-TVK’s new unit in Tiszaujvaros, Hungary is expected later in the third quarter.

Rocket Lab is a Lockheed Martin-funded startup that dreams of taking small satellites to space for an affordable price -- but it wants to do so using technology quite different than usual. See, the company has revealed that its engine called the "Rutherford" is (1) composed mostly of 3D-printed parts, and (2) uses batteries instead of liquid fuel. It will paired up with the company's Electron launch system, and together they make up the first battery-powered rocket, or so the startup claims. By using lithium polymer batteries (and hence, electricity) to propel the rocket, the company can get rid of all the tubes and pumps needed for systems that use liquid power sources.

In addition, it takes merely three days to print the components of the Rutherford engine out of titanium and other alloys, using an advanced form of 3D printing called "electron beam melting." (If those components are manufactured via traditional means, it will take up to a month instead.) That means Rocket Labs', well, rockets, are lighter, can be manufactured faster and will cost clients less money per launch. In fact, the startup believes it will cost only around $4.9 million to send the 65 feet x 3 feet system to space, carrying a payload that weighs up to 220 pounds. It plans to start ferrying satellites and other payloads out there in 2016.

While intriguing, the Rutherford-Electron rocket is far from being the first one to use electric propulsion. The Dawn spacecraft that's on its way to proto-planet Ceres has an electric engine on board. Plus, NASA is developing a next-gen ion thruster (which, yes, uses electric propulsion) for its future asteroîd mission.

Petrochemical Corporation of Singapore (PCS) will shut its new 100,000 tonne/year butadiene (BD) extraction unit for two weeks from end-May for statutory inspection, according to market sources on Friday.

The new 100,000 tonne/year BD unit started up in May 2014 and is scheduled for statutory inspection in May this year, market sources said.

The company also has a 60,000 tonne/year BD unit, which will run at full rate during this period.

Both the BD units are located at Jurong Island, Singapore.

China’s Shanghai SECCO Petrochemical has achieved on-spec acrylonitrile (ACN) after trial runs at its two new lines in Shanghai, a company source said on Friday.

“Starting from the end of March, we took trial runs at the two new lines each with a capacity of 130,000 tonnes/year one by one at the same site,” the source added.

However, the source declined to disclose the operation rate.

Market sources expect the increment of production at the plant to be less than 20,000 tonnes during April.

On March 21, Bayer CropScience posted a news release in Beijing, themed under “Leading the Future”, to promote the sustainable development of China’s agriculture industry. Bayer CropScience released eight crop protection products for the Chinese market, involving five areas of rice, corn, wheat, vegetable and fruits, cementing its leading position in these fields.

The eight newly introduced brands are Routine Start, seed treatment product used on rice; Qiu Zhi Bao, rice herbicide; Sunato, seed treatment product on corn; Adengo, corn herbicide; Hombre, seed treatment product on wheat; Bacara Forte, cereal herbicide; Luna Experience, fungicide focused on banana and Movento Smart, insecticide used in vegetable. With years of R&D and many experiments, the new products will help farmers increase crop yield, guarantee the health of crops and improve the quality of agricultural products, while at the same time trying best to reduce footprint on the environment.

“Through supplementing and improving existing integrated crop solutions, the new products could solve farmers’ problems in China and better serve customers,” said Cheng Cheng, Head of Marketing, Bayer CropScience China. “A sound agricultural production in China is a vital goal that we spare no effort to achieve.”

“As an innovation-driven company, Bayer has been following the idea of ‘Science for a Better Life’ for more than 150 years”, said He Yuanbo, general manager of Bayer CropScience Greater China. “In addition to answering Chinese government’s call ‘Propelling Agricultural Industry with Advanced Technologies’, we hope that these new products could simplify farming operations for Chinese farmers and improve their lives with better harvest and more earnings.”

Bayer CropScience dedicates to offering integrated crop solutions from seed to harvest for optimal economic efficiency for farmers. The company announced an aggressive plan in the ISF World Seed Congress in Beijing on May 27, 2014, that it increases its R&D spend and will invest Euro 5 billion from 2011 to 2016, about 10% of its sales worldwide.

The global market for acrylic acid witnessed a strong growth over the recent few years owing to enhanced demand from the adhesives and sealants industry. As per Transparency Market Research, the global acrylic market is poised to grow at a positive CAGR of 6.5% between 2012 and 2018.

Acrylic acid has a multitude of applications across industries such as construction. It is also increasingly used in the manufacture of plastics, floor polish, latex products, and paint formulations, among others. The demand for these items will increase with the development of economies around the world. This will in turn boost demand from the global acrylic acid market. However, on the flip side, the growth prospects of the market will be hampered by fluctuating raw material prices. Propylene is the most commonly used raw material in the manufacture of acrylic acid. Volatile prices of propylene will impact the profit registered by acrylic acid manufacturers negatively. Reports suggest that the prices of propylene reached US$1800 per ton in 2011, and are projected to increase further due to the rise in crude oil prices and uneven supply of the same. Stringent regulations imposed in North America and Europe will also adversely affect the growth of the acrylic acid market.

The key derivatives of acrylic acid are glacial acrylic acid, acrylic esters, cyanopolyacrylate, and ammonium polyacrylate. In 2012 almost 51% of the total acrylic acid consumed worldwide was used for producing acrylate esters. However, the acrylate esters market is projected to register the slowest rate of growth over the forecast period. Glacial acrylic acid emerged as the second largest market segment in 2012. It is mainly used in the manufacture of superabsorbent polymers, which in turn is used for manufacturing training pants, feminine hygiene products, and baby and adult diapers. Poly acrylic is also one of the most important application segments for glacial acrylic acid, and is mainly used in mineral processing and water treatment.

The global market for acrylic acid was dominated by Asia Pacific in 2012. The region accounted for 40% of the global demand. Asia Pacific is expected to remain the fastest growing region over the forecast period as well. It is expected to grow at a 6% CAGR between 2012 and 2018. Rapid development of construction activities in emerging economies such as India, South Korea, and China will propel the acrylic acid market in the region. The leading manufacturers profiled by the report include Dow Chemical, Nikkon Shokubai, BASF SE, Formosa Plastics, StoHass Monomer, Rohm and Haas, and Arkema SA.

Styrindo Mono Indonesia, a subsidiary of Chandra Asri Petrochemical, restarted its 100,000 tonne/year No 1 styrene monomer (SM) plant in early April and is ramping up output, a company source said on Tuesday.

The unit, located in Merak, was shut since late December 2014 when the company’s cracker had an outage.

The company also operates a 250,000 tonne/year No 2 SM unit at the same location. The plant was restarted in mid-January and has been operating all this time.

The company is the sole producer of SM in Indonesia.
